davekathy Posted August 21, 2017 #107 Share Posted August 21, 2017 Notice Bob says "cooler" not refrigerator. Royal, to the best of my knowledge never has the coolant in these replaced over the years. I'll be on some ships they don't get below 60F. A little trick I've learned over the years is to slightly prop open the cabinet door that hides the cooler. Helps circulate the warm air from the cooler in the cabinet space.
